摘要
When the metal belt transmission with rare-earth permanent magnets assistance running, the permanent magnets distributed at interval on the pulley cause periodic excitation, which result in transverse vibration of the metal belt and so harmful to the metal belt transmission. The paper, with the analysis tools of the ANSYS finite element, first made a comparison between the two different ways of arrangements and installations of the rare-earth permanent magnets on the pulley so as to find the more reasonable magnet model, secondly, analyzed the influence of the magnetic force with interval changes to the metal belt, set up the equation of transverse vibration responses and tried to solve it, and finally, conduct numerical simulation with one example to transverse vibration of the metal belt.
